* repo: Add ostree_repo_write_regfileColin Walters2021-04-091-0/+144
This API is push rather than pull, which makes it much more suitable to use cases like parsing a tar file from external code. Now, we have a large mess in this area internally because the original file writing code was pull based, but static deltas hit the same problem of wanting a push API, so I added this special `OstreeRepoBareContent` just for writing regular files from a push API. Eventually...I'd like to deprecate the pull based API, and rework things so that for regular files the push API is the default, and then `write_content_object()` would be split up into archive/bare cases. In this world the `ostree_repo_write_content()` API would then need to hackily bridge pull to push and it'd be less efficient. Anyways for now due to this bifurcation, this API only works on non-archive repositories, but that's fine for now because that's what I want for the `ostree-ext-container` bits.
